Synopsis[]
'1941- The world burns in the flames of war... From the sophistication of Casablanca to a Nazi torture chamber in the stews of Marrakech. From the heat of the Sahara to the metal tomb of a U-boat bound for the heart of the Third Reich, follow the Doctor in his desperate bid to recover and incredible alien artefact. An artefact which holds the balance of power in a struggle between two great empires. GASP! - as the Doctor takes on the might of the Waffen SS!
THRILL! - as he fights for his life in a Saharan sandstorm!
TREMBLE! - as the future of the entire galaxy rests in his hands...
